#214f86 - Clear Night Sky color

A deep, cool mid-to-dark blue with strong navy undertones and a muted, steely quality. It reads as professional and composed, evoking maritime uniforms, stormy seas, and aged denim. The tone feels stable, trustworthy, and slightly somber rather than bright or playful. It pairs beautifully with warm accents like coral, amber, or brass, and works well for corporate, tech, or nautical applications where seriousness and calm confidence are desired.

color #214f86

#214f86 color RGB value is 33, 79, 134, and the CMYK value is 0.754, 0.410, 0.00, 0.475. Alternative names for that color are: clear night sky, gray, steelblue, chambray, midnight blue, indigo.
